Criminal complaint filed against Akın Gürlek

Former YARSAV President Ömer Faruk Eminağaoğlu has filed a criminal complaint with the Council of Judges and Prosecutors (HSK), alleging that Istanbul Chief Public Prosecutor Akın Gürlek violated the confidentiality of an ongoing investigation into the Istanbul Metropolitan Municipality. Eminağaoğlu claimed that Gürlek violated confidentiality by providing information about ongoing investigations in an interview he gave to the Yeni Şafak newspaper on November 24, 2025.

In his petition, Eminağaoğlu stated, "The indictment prepared by the Istanbul Chief Public Prosecutor's Office was accepted by the Istanbul 40th High Criminal Court on November 25, 2025. However, investigations into matters such as İSKİ A.Ş. and İGDAŞ A.Ş. are still ongoing, and confidentiality orders remain in effect. Chief Prosecutor Gürlek making statements to the press during this process constitutes the crime of violating confidentiality under Law No. 5237."

Eminağaoğlu further expressed his demands, stating, "The Chief Prosecutor may only make statements to the press on administrative matters or at professional meetings. Providing information to the press about investigations he is conducting exceeds the rules of his office and constitutes the crime of misconduct in office under Article 257 of Law No. 5237. Therefore, a penalty of dismissal from the profession should be imposed."
